| Package | Description | 
|---|---|
| mondrian.mdx | Defines a parse tree for MDX expressions. | 
| mondrian.olap | Mondrian's core package, this defines connections and the catalog metamodel, 
and allows you to execute queries. | 
| mondrian.parser | |
| mondrian.rolap | Implements the data access layer for the olap package. | 
| Modifier and Type | Method and Description | 
|---|---|
| Object | MdxVisitor. visit(QueryAxis queryAxis)Visits a QueryAxis. | 
| Object | MdxVisitorImpl. visit(QueryAxis queryAxis) | 
| Modifier and Type | Field and Description | 
|---|---|
| QueryAxis[] | Query. axespublic-private: This must be public because it is still accessed in rolap.RolapConnection | 
| Modifier and Type | Method and Description | 
|---|---|
| QueryAxis[] | Query. getAxes()Returns an array of this query's axes. | 
| QueryAxis | Query. getSlicerAxis() | 
| Modifier and Type | Method and Description | 
|---|---|
| Query | Parser.FactoryImpl. makeQuery(Statement statement,
         Formula[] formulae,
         QueryAxis[] axes,
         String cube,
         Exp slicer,
         QueryPart[] cellProps,
         boolean strictValidation) | 
| void | Query. setSlicerAxis(QueryAxis axis) | 
| void | Validator. validate(QueryAxis axis)Validates an axis. | 
| Constructor and Description | 
|---|
| Query(Statement statement,
     Cube mdxCube,
     Formula[] formulas,
     QueryAxis[] axes,
     QueryAxis slicerAxis,
     QueryPart[] cellProps,
     Parameter[] parameters,
     boolean strictValidation)Creates a Query. | 
| Query(Statement statement,
     Cube mdxCube,
     Formula[] formulas,
     QueryAxis[] axes,
     QueryAxis slicerAxis,
     QueryPart[] cellProps,
     Parameter[] parameters,
     boolean strictValidation)Creates a Query. | 
| Query(Statement statement,
     Formula[] formulas,
     QueryAxis[] axes,
     String cube,
     QueryAxis slicerAxis,
     QueryPart[] cellProps,
     boolean strictValidation)Creates a Query. | 
| Query(Statement statement,
     Formula[] formulas,
     QueryAxis[] axes,
     String cube,
     QueryAxis slicerAxis,
     QueryPart[] cellProps,
     boolean strictValidation)Creates a Query. | 
| Modifier and Type | Method and Description | 
|---|---|
| QueryAxis | MdxParserImpl. axisSpecification() | 
| Modifier and Type | Method and Description | 
|---|---|
| Query | MdxParserValidator.QueryPartFactory. makeQuery(Statement statement,
         Formula[] formulae,
         QueryAxis[] axes,
         String cube,
         Exp slicer,
         QueryPart[] cellProps,
         boolean strictValidation)Creates a  Queryobject. | 
| Modifier and Type | Method and Description | 
|---|---|
| protected void | RolapResult. loadMembers(List<List<Member>> nonAllMembers,
           RolapEvaluator evaluator,
           QueryAxis axis,
           Calc calc,
           mondrian.rolap.RolapResult.AxisMemberList axisMembers) | 
Copyright © 2021 Hitachi Vantara. All rights reserved.